Plant Description

Overview

Stapelia leendertziae is a distinctive succulent species valued for its unusual star-shaped flowers and robust, low-growing habit. Native to southern Africa, this plant produces large, five-pointed flowers that often display intricate patterns and a velvety texture, adding notable visual interest to any collection. Its compact growth and reliable flowering make it a popular choice in wholesale plant supply, particularly within trade houseplants aimed at boutique retailers and interior plant schemes.

This species typically develops fleshy, angular stems that form a dense clump, providing a sculptural and architectural element ideal for striking displays. Key Features

Stapelia leendertziae features succulent, green stems with a somewhat waxy surface that helps minimise water loss, and its stems’ angular form provides a visually striking texture. The flowers, usually appearing during warmer months, are large and star-shaped, often mottled with shades of reddish-brown or purple, and characterized by a memorable velvety surface texture that adds to its aesthetic appeal.

The plant grows in a compact, low-spreading manner, typically reaching a mature height and width suitable for 15cm pots, making it space-efficient for retail displays and wholesale transport. It thrives in bright, indirect light conditions and tolerates dappled shade, adapting well to various indoor environments without undue stress.
